Steering Wheel Controls
Some audio steering wheel controls
can be adjusted at the steering
wheel.
b g : Press to interact with the
available Bluetooth or OnStar
systems.
$ c : Press to silence the
vehicle speakers only. Press again
to turn the sound on. For vehicles
with OnStar or Bluetooth systems,
press to reject an incoming call,
or end a current call.
_ SRC ^ : Press to select an audio
source.
Toggle up or down to select the next
or previous favorite radio station,
CD, or MP3 track.
+
x : Press + to increase the
volume; press to decrease the
volume.

Cruise Control
The cruise control buttons are
located on the outboard side of the
steering wheel.
5 : Press to turn the cruise control
system on and off. An indicator light
comes on in the instrument panel
cluster.
\ : Press to disengage cruise
control without erasing the set
speed from memory.
